4-Day Budget Itinerary for Ooty in September 2023

  1. Day 1: Exploring Ooty Town
    10 minutes (1.3 miles) from Downtown Ooty

    In the morning, start your day by visiting the beautiful Botanical Gardens. Spend some time admiring the diverse collection of flowers and plants. In the afternoon, head to the Government Museum to learn about the rich history and culture of the region. Wrap up your day by taking a leisurely stroll around Ooty Lake in the evening, enjoying the serene surroundings.

  2. Day 2: Discovering Wildlife and Tea
    1 hour 30 minutes (25 miles) from Ooty Town

    Start your day early by visiting the Mudumalai National Park. Embark on a jeep safari to spot various wildlife species, including elephants, tigers, and deer. Afterward, make your way to the nearby Tea Museum, where you can learn about the tea production process and indulge in some tea tasting. In the evening, take a peaceful walk through the lush tea estates of the Nilgiri region.

  3. Day 3: Exploring the Natural Wonders
    1 hour (18 miles) from Ooty Town

    Start your day by visiting the breathtaking Avalanche Lake. Enjoy the scenic beauty and indulge in some boating activities. Afterward, make your way to the Emerald Lake, known for its tranquil ambiance and picturesque surroundings. Spend some time relaxing by the lake and taking in the serene atmosphere. In the evening, head to the Pykara Waterfalls and witness the cascading beauty of nature.

  4. Day 4: Trekking and Sightseeing
    30 minutes (9 miles) from Ooty Town

    Embark on an adventurous trek to Doddabetta Peak, the highest point in the Nilgiris. Enjoy panoramic views of the surrounding hills and valleys from the top. Afterward, visit the Government Rose Garden, home to a vast collection of roses. Conclude your trip by exploring the scenic viewpoints of Dolphin's Nose and Lamb's Rock, where you can soak in mesmerizing views of the Nilgiri Mountains.

Recommendations

If you have extra time, consider visiting the Needle Rock Viewpoint in Gudalur, which offers stunning views of the Western Ghats. Additionally, you can plan a day trip to Coonoor, a nearby hill station known for its quaint charm and tea gardens. To maximize your fun, try engaging with the locals and learning about their culture and traditions. Don't forget to sample the local cuisine, especially the famous Ooty chocolates!

Time and Cost Estimates

  • Botanical Gardens (2-3 hours, Free)
  • Government Museum (1-2 hours, Free)
  • Ooty Lake (1-2 hours, Boating: INR 160)
  • Mudumalai National Park (4-5 hours, Safari: INR 1,500 per person)
  • Tea Museum (1-2 hours, Entrance: INR 10)
  • Avalanche Lake (2-3 hours, Boating: INR 700 per person)
  • Emerald Lake (1-2 hours, Free)
  • Pykara Waterfalls (1-2 hours, Free)
  • Doddabetta Peak (3-4 hours, Free)
  • Government Rose Garden (1-2 hours, Entrance: INR 30)
  • Dolphin's Nose and Lamb's Rock (2-3 hours, Free)
  • Total Estimated Costs: INR 2,400 per person
